Lead the design, validation, and operational readiness of disaster recovery and business continuity capabilities for the production estate during the migration to the new colocation environment. The role is responsible for ensuring that rollback, failover, backup, and recovery strategies are fully documented, tested, and compliant with financial services regulatory expectations, while minimising operational risk throughout the migration programme.
Key Responsibilities:Rollback Strategy & Production Readiness
- Own the review, validation, and formal sign-off of the production rollback strategy for the tightly coupled monolithic application estate.
- Develop and maintain detailed, step-by-step rollback runbooks covering planned and emergency recovery scenarios.
- Coordinate rollback rehearsals with infrastructure, application, database, and operations teams to validate execution times and dependencies.
- Identify rollback risks, decision points, and business impacts, ensuring clear go/no-go criteria are established for production releases.
- Design and execute comprehensive disaster recovery exercises covering infrastructure, applications, databases, and supporting services.
- Validate backup integrity, restoration procedures, and end-to-end recovery processes within the new colocation environment.
- Ensure disaster recovery testing satisfies internal governance, audit requirements, and financial services regulatory expectations.
- Produce evidence packs, test reports, lessons learned, and remediation plans following each exercise.
- Review and enhance Business Continuity Plans (BCPs) for critical production services.
- Ensure business continuity processes align with operational resilience objectives and business impact assessments.
- Work with business stakeholders to validate continuity arrangements for critical services and operational teams.
- Support crisis management planning and major incident response exercises.
- Assess resilience risks across hybrid environments spanning remaining on-premises infrastructure and the new colocation platform.
- Validate resilience of shared services, including identity, networking, storage, monitoring, messaging, and database platforms.
- Ensure inter-site dependencies are understood, documented, and appropriately mitigated.
- Monitor and manage risks associated with transitional operating models during migration.
- Define, validate, and monitor Recovery Time Objectives (RTOs) and Recovery Point Objectives (RPOs) for all in-scope services.
- Confirm infrastructure and application architectures are capable of meeting agreed recovery objectives.
- Identify gaps between current capabilities and business recovery requirements and drive remediation activities.
- Work closely with solution architects and engineering teams to optimise recovery capabilities.
- Ensure disaster recovery and business continuity documentation meets organisational governance standards.
- Support internal audit, risk management, and regulatory assurance activities.
- Maintain risk registers relating to resilience, recovery capability, and migration readiness.
- Provide formal readiness assessments and recommendations to programme governance boards prior to production cutovers.
